Bakuchiol is a 100% natural ingredient originally derived from the seeds of the babchi plant (Psoralea corylifolia). It has gained massive attention in modern skincare as the ultimate plant-based alternative to retinol, thanks to its documented ability to deliver similar anti-aging benefits as Vitamin A - but with significantly fewer side effects than traditional retinol.
What makes bakuchiol particularly fascinating is its unique ability to mimic retinol's positive effects on the skin - from stimulating collagen production to refining skin tone and texture - without the typical drawbacks of dryness and irritation.
Clinical studies have verified its efficacy, making it an invaluable addition to modern skincare routines, especially for individuals with sensitive skin or those who prefer to avoid retinol for other reasons.

Benefits of Bakuchiol
- Anti-aging: Bakuchiol actively stimulates collagen production, which over time can visibly reduce wrinkles and improve the skin's overall elasticity.
- Antioxidant: It features strong antioxidative properties that protect the skin against damage caused by free radicals and environmental aggressors.
- Skin rejuvenation: Bakuchiol can dramatically improve skin tone and diminish the appearance of hyperpigmentation, resulting in a more uniform, radiant complexion.
- Gentle and safe: Unlike many heavy retinoids, bakuchiol is completely gentle on the skin and can easily be used by those with sensitive skin without triggering irritation.

How to Use Bakuchiol
Introducing bakuchiol into your skincare routine is incredibly simple. Just follow these steps:
- Application: Apply a bakuchiol oil or serum to clean, dry skin, focusing on areas with fine lines or uneven texture.
- Frequency: Start by using the product every other day to let your skin adjust. If no irritation occurs, you can gradually increase to daily application.
- Timing: Bakuchiol can be used both in the morning and evening. Many prefer applying it at night to give the skin optimal time to recover while sleeping.
- Combine with other ingredients: Bakuchiol plays extremely well with others. Use it alongside Hyaluronic Acid for an extra hydration boost, and Niacinamide to further soothe the skin.
